| 4 | | "Section 5. The Meat and Poultry Inspection Act is amended |
| 5 | | by changing Section 5.1 as follows:
|
| 6 | | (225 ILCS 650/5.1)
|
| 7 | | Sec. 5.1. Type I licenses.
|
| 8 | | (a) A Type I establishment licensed under this
Act who
|
| 9 | | sells or offers for sale meat, meat product, poultry, and |
| 10 | | poultry product
shall, except as otherwise provided:
|
| 11 | | (1) shall be Be permitted to receive meat, meat |
| 12 | | product, poultry, and poultry
product
for cutting, |
| 13 | | processing, preparing, packing, wrapping, chilling, |
| 14 | | freezing,
sharp freezing, or storing, provided it bears an |
| 15 | | official mark of State of
Illinois or of Federal |
| 16 | | Inspection; .
|

| 1 | | (2) shall be Be permitted to receive live animals and |
| 2 | | poultry for slaughter,
provided
all animals and poultry are |
| 3 | | properly presented for prescribed inspection
to a |
| 4 | | Department employee, except for livestock raised by the |
| 5 | | owner for his or her own personal use; .
|
| 6 | | (3) may May accept meat, meat product, poultry, and |
| 7 | | poultry product for sharp
freezing or storage provided that |
| 8 | | the product is inspected product; .
|
| 9 | | (4) shall be permitted to receive, for processing |
| 10 | | custom exempt slaughter, meat products from animals |
| 11 | | slaughtered by the owner or for the owner for his or her |
| 12 | | own personal use or for use by his or her household; |
| 13 | | (5) shall be permitted to receive live animals |
| 14 | | presented by the owner to be slaughtered and processed for |
| 15 | | the owner's own personal use or for use by his or her |
| 16 | | household; |
| 17 | | (6) shall be permitted to receive, for processing, |
| 18 | | inspected meat products for the owner's own personal use or |
| 19 | | for use by his or her household; |
| 20 | | (7) shall stamp the words "NOT FOR SALE" in letters at |
| 21 | | least 3/8 inches in height on all carcasses of animals |
| 22 | | slaughtered in such establishment and on all meat products |
| 23 | | processed in such establishment under the custom |
| 24 | | allowances described in paragraphs (4), (5), and (6) of |
| 25 | | this subsection (a); and |
| 26 | | (8) shall segregate animals intended for custom exempt |

| 1 | | slaughter from animals designated for inspected slaughter |
| 2 | | and ensure that cattle are ambulatory at the time of |
| 3 | | slaughter. |
| 4 | | (b) Before being granted or renewing official inspection, |
| 5 | | an establishment
must
develop written sanitation Standard |
| 6 | | Operating Procedures as required by
8 Ill. Adm. Code 125.141.
|
| 7 | | (c) Before being granted official inspection, an |
| 8 | | establishment must
conduct a hazard analysis and develop and |
| 9 | | validate an HACCP plan as
required by 8 Ill. Adm. Code 125.142. |
| 10 | | A conditional grant of inspection shall
be issued for a period |
| 11 | | not to exceed 90 days, during which period the
establishment |
| 12 | | must validate its HACCP plan.
|
| 13 | | Any establishment subject to inspection under this Act that |
| 14 | | believes, or has reason to believe, that an adulterated or |
| 15 | | misbranded meat or meat food product received by or originating |
| 16 | | from the establishment has entered into commerce shall promptly |
| 17 | | notify the Director with regard to the type, amount, origin, |
| 18 | | and destination of the meat or meat food product. |
| 19 | | The Director shall require that each Type I establishment |
| 20 | | subject to inspection under this Act shall, at a minimum: |
| 21 | | (1) prepare and maintain current procedures for the |
| 22 | | recall of all meat, poultry, meat food products, and |
| 23 | | poultry food products with a mark of inspection produced |
| 24 | | and shipped by the establishment; |
| 25 | | (2) document each reassessment of the process control |
| 26 | | plans of the establishment; and |

| 1 | | (3) upon request, make the procedures and reassessed |
| 2 | | process control plans available to inspectors appointed by |
| 3 | | the Director for review and copying. |
| 4 | | (d) Any establishment licensed under the authority of this |
| 5 | | Act
that receives
wild game carcasses shall comply with the |
| 6 | | following requirements regarding
wild game carcasses:
|
| 7 | | (1) Wild game carcasses shall be dressed prior to |
| 8 | | entering the processing
or refrigerated areas of the |
| 9 | | licensed establishment.
|
| 10 | | (2) Wild game carcasses stored in the refrigerated area |
| 11 | | of the licensed
establishment shall be kept separate and |
| 12 | | apart from inspected products.
|
| 13 | | (3) A written request shall be made to the Department |
| 14 | | on an annual basis
if
a licensed establishment is |
| 15 | | suspending operations regarding an amenable product
due to |
| 16 | | handling of
wild game carcasses.
|
| 17 | | (4) A written procedure for handling wild game shall be |
| 18 | | approved by the
Department.
|
| 19 | | (5) All equipment used that comes in contact with wild |
| 20 | | game shall be
thoroughly
cleaned and sanitized prior to use |
| 21 | | on animal or poultry carcasses.
|
| 22 | | (e) Any Type I establishment under this Section accepting |
| 23 | | animals for custom processing: |
| 24 | | (1) shall keep all custom exempt animals segregated |
| 25 | | from animals designated for slaughter; |
| 26 | | (2) shall ensure that cattle are ambulatory at the time |

| 1 | | of slaughter and will be documented as so by the owner of |
| 2 | | the animal; |
| 3 | | (3) shall not change the animal status to "intended for |
| 4 | | custom exemption" after the establishment offers the |
| 5 | | animal for antemortem inspection; |
| 6 | | (4) may perform custom exempt operations if there is a |
| 7 | | complete physical separation of product and processes by |
| 8 | | time or space and the finished products are separately |
| 9 | | maintained; and |
| 10 | | (5) shall, when conducting custom exempt operations |
| 11 | | requiring any cutting or boning outside the hours of |
| 12 | | inspected operations, before inspected operations occur |
| 13 | | have the employees: |
| 14 | | (a) change their outer garments; |
| 15 | | (b) clean and sanitize their hands; and |
| 16 | | (c) clean and sanitize the facilities and |
| 17 | | equipment as described in the establishment's |
| 18 | | sanitation operating procedures. |
| 19 | | (Source: P.A. 98-611, eff. 12-27-13; revised 10-4-17.)
|
| 20 | | Section 99. Effective date. This Act takes effect January |
| 21 | | 1, 2019.".
